Context Readings
Lament For The Leaders Of Israel
10 Thy mother was like a vine in thy blood, planted by the waters. It was fruitful and full of branches because of many waters. 11 And it had strong twigs for the scepters of those who bore rule. And their stature was exalted among the thick boughs, and they were seen in their height with the multitude of their branches. 12 But it was plucked up in fury. It was cast down to the ground, and the east wind dried up its fruit. Its strong twigs were broken off and withered. The fire consumed them.
